Virgin America announces new service to Denver in 2016

Virgin America announced it will start operating three daily roundtrip flights from San Francisco International Airport (SFO) to Denver International Airport (DEN) beginning March 15, 2016. Delta adds five daily flights to Denver from Los Angeles

New service complements recent growth from L.A. to New York-JFK, Seattle and Boston and upcoming growth on L.A.-San Francisco Shuttle. Delta Air Lines will launch five daily flights from Los Angeles International Airport to Denver International Airport beginning June 1, 2016, closing a key gap for its corporate customers in Los Angeles. Chip Childs to succeed Jerry Atkin as SkyWest CEO

SkyWest today announced that Chip Childs, the company’s current President, will succeed Jerry Atkin as Chief Executive Officer, effective January 1, 2016. Childs was also elected to the SkyWest, Inc. American Airlines announces new service between Los Angeles and Auckland

American Airlines will add new nonstop service between its trans-Pacific gateway hub at Los Angeles International Airport (LAX) and Auckland Airport (AKL) in June 2016, pending regulatory approvals. Delta adds Iceland service from Twin Cities Hub

Delta Air Lines will launch seasonal service to Iceland’s Keflavik International Airport from its Twin Cities hub beginning May 26, 2016. Reykjavik will be Delta’s fifth destination in Europe from Minneapolis-St. Paul. American Airlines to launch service between Los Angeles and Tokyo Haneda

American Airlines will offer customers daily, year-round, nonstop service to Tokyo’s Haneda Airport (HND) from its trans-Pacific gateway at Los Angeles International Airport (LAX) beginning Feb. 11, 2016. Alaska Airlines begins flying to Costa Rica

Alaska Airlines inaugurated new service between Los Angeles International Airport and Costa Rica’s two major international airports, further strengthening the airline’s southern California focus city.
